Two things are built in this directory: the shell's executable, named
`evolution', and the shell utility library, `libeshell'.
The `e-*' files belong to the shell, and their API is not exported at
all.
The `evolution-*' files, instead, are Bonobo-style wrappers for the
shell's Evolution:: CORBA interfaces. They are all compiled into
`libeshell'; the shell itself links against `libeshell'.
The `evolution-*-client' files are utility GTK+-style wrappers for the
CORBA methods; the modules whose name does not end with `-client',
instead, are Bonobo-like GTK+ objects wrapping the implementation of
the CORBA server.
